Colin Darie
|
013a05f24a
|
feat(piece_justificative): replace with multiple attachments for dossier en_construction
|
2022-12-14 09:58:15 +01:00 |
|
Colin Darie
|
4824363879
|
refactor(attachment): rename user_can_download -> explicit view_as
- link: shows a simple link to open attachment
- download: shows complete DSFR download UI
|
2022-12-08 20:36:15 +01:00 |
|
Colin Darie
|
7c5d27d8e9
|
feat(attachment): allow user to "view" a file without the complete download UI
|
2022-12-08 20:36:15 +01:00 |
|
Colin Darie
|
7719ce1865
|
chore(attachment): increase poll antivirus timeout and make it clear it's not blocker
|
2022-12-08 20:36:15 +01:00 |
|
Martin
|
7c65af3be0
|
poc(batch_operation_alert): simplier wording
|
2022-12-06 11:28:48 +01:00 |
|
Lisa Durand
|
3d2f0ebb88
|
add icon on submit button and simplify i18n
|
2022-12-06 11:28:48 +01:00 |
|
Martin
|
b0ae2e8a0f
|
clean(spec): rubocopify / fix specs
|
2022-12-06 11:28:48 +01:00 |
|
Lisa Durand
|
7b3cbcb8f6
|
display batch operation alerts
|
2022-12-06 11:28:48 +01:00 |
|
Lisa Durand
|
2615da1e28
|
setup seen_at to hide alert when batch is finished and alert has been seen
|
2022-12-06 11:28:48 +01:00 |
|
Lisa Durand
|
1beb219fdd
|
display batch operation alerts
|
2022-12-06 11:28:48 +01:00 |
|
Martin
|
beb39027d0
|
poc(batch_operation.ui): implement simple ui to trigger a batch of current page
|
2022-12-06 11:28:48 +01:00 |
|
Colin Darie
|
c98021e58a
|
chore(attachment): input name attribute follows form object name for nested attributes
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
42363e0b0d
|
refactor(attachment): extract PendingPoll component
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
b110e58f2f
|
refactor(attachment): extract i18n
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
6ac0114992
|
test(attachments): more components tests & improvements
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
fefc326e6b
|
refactor(attachment): extract shared Attachment::ProgressComponent
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
b609c3dae4
|
refactor(attachment): bring batch user_can_destroy, update tests
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
b13c5e56f6
|
refactor(piece_justificative): UX follows mockups
|
2022-12-05 10:47:10 +01:00 |
|
Colin Darie
|
b8296c6d4d
|
feat(piece_justificative): supports multiple files
Closes #7924
|
2022-12-05 10:47:10 +01:00 |
|
Martin
|
235da8b04a
|
amelioration(sanitize): assainie aussi les balises <img>
|
2022-12-01 17:42:24 +01:00 |
|
Paul Chavard
|
29bdd82b59
|
refactor(procedure): types_de_champ -> active_revision.types_de_champ_public
|
2022-11-17 13:54:14 +01:00 |
|
Martin
|
fe0411203f
|
amelioration(types_de_champ/editor): en mode edition d'un champ de type explication, permet de choisir d'afficher ou pas cette explication derriere un collapse
|
2022-11-08 17:49:24 +01:00 |
|
Paul Chavard
|
03c714e86d
|
test(flipper): cleanup flipper calls in tests
|
2022-10-12 14:14:30 +02:00 |
|
simon lehericey
|
bae60339a7
|
fix: wording
|
2022-09-26 10:21:15 +02:00 |
|
simon lehericey
|
f53e8608ae
|
refactor(conditional): error message system
|
2022-09-26 10:21:15 +02:00 |
|
Paul Chavard
|
d35ceb7214
|
fix(champs): finish EditableChampComponent refactor
|
2022-09-08 11:26:29 +02:00 |
|
simon lehericey
|
53fe3c3dd8
|
fix: remove condition from annotations and children
|
2022-07-12 14:17:05 +02:00 |
|
simon lehericey
|
9bd1d97ed7
|
add feature flag
|
2022-07-12 10:44:40 +02:00 |
|
simon lehericey
|
0ffa23c259
|
move under types_de_champ_editor namespace
|
2022-07-07 11:18:47 +02:00 |
|
simon lehericey
|
d9c3dfa916
|
add component preview
|
2022-07-06 20:27:14 +02:00 |
|
simon lehericey
|
1131a5c83e
|
condition component error
|
2022-07-06 20:27:14 +02:00 |
|
simon lehericey
|
30859774e4
|
condition component manage invalid target
|
2022-07-06 20:27:14 +02:00 |
|
simon lehericey
|
e2a236b73d
|
add condition_component
|
2022-07-06 20:27:14 +02:00 |
|
Paul Chavard
|
d2ab8b5593
|
feat(message): replace message partial with MessageComponent
|
2022-04-26 14:54:58 +02:00 |
|